Available Disciplines
In-vitro Biology: Conduct experiments that reveal how potential medicines interact with human cells, taking the first crucial steps toward new treatments
Medicinal Chemistry: Design and create entirely new molecules that could become tomorrow's blockbuster medicines, combining creativity with cutting-edge science
Process Chemistry: Optimize synthetic routes and develop scalable manufacturing processes for drug substances, applying green chemistry principles to deliver safe, efficient medicines at global scale.
Bioanalytics: Usestate-of-the-arttechnology to measure and understand how medicines work in the human body, directly contributing to safer and more effective treatments
Bioinformatics: Decode genomic data to understand disease mechanismsandidentifynew therapeutic targets, contributing to the era of precision medicine
MachineLearning/AI: Build intelligent systems that could predict which drug candidates will succeed, revolutionizing how medicines are discovered and developed
Drug Product Development: Shape the final form of medicines that patients receive, ensuring every pill, injection, or treatment delivers hope and healing with precision and safety
Immunology(Analytical): Measure the body'simmune responses to develop vaccines andimmunotherapies that could prevent the next pandemic or cure autoimmune diseases
Characterization: Become a molecular detective, unlocking the secrets of biological medicines to ensure every dose meets the highest standards of quality and efficacy
Neuroscience Research: Tackle some of humanity's most challenging diseases affecting the brain and nervous system, from Alzheimer's to rareneurological disorders
Public Affairs & Patient Advocacy: Bridge science, policy, and patient communities by engaging with advocacy organizations, monitoring policy trends, and advancing patient access to innovative treatments.
Laboratory Automation: Implement robotic systems that accelerate scientific research and make high-throughput analysis possible
Material Sciences: Investigate and solve complex material challenges that couldimpactmedicine quality and patient safety
MarketAccess: Navigate complex healthcare systems to ensure patients can afford and access the medicines they need, removing barriers to treatment
